Step 3: Rolling out shrinkly v2.4 to the batch hosts. As covered in last week's sync, the resize workers now pull job manifests from the Corvalet object store instead of local disk. Update each host's /etc/shrinkly/.env so MAX_CONCURRENCY is 8 and OUTPUT_FORMAT is webp. The CLI validates config at startup and exits if the store credential is missing. Append the Corvalet access secret on the line immediately following this one.

vault entry, fadup-tagag: RELAY_SECRET8=2fd92179

# Provenance — ScanBridge Barcode Integration

Builds originate from the locked `release` branch only. The SDK wrapping the Veltrix scanner firmware is vendored, checksummed, and rebuilt in an isolated runner with no network access. No manual artifacts are accepted. Attestations cover compiler version, dependency lockfile, and firmware blob digest. Any mismatch between a deployed integration and its attestation is a blocking finding. For verification during audit, compare the deployed artifact against the trace token recorded below.

build token for kageg-haduf: htk3_bc7

Handover — Soft Deletes, Orders Table (Brackenport Commerce)

Orders are soft-deleted now: deleted_at set, rows excluded by default scope. Hard purge runs nightly at 03:00 for rows older than 90 days. If the purge job dies mid-batch, rerun with the resume flag; it's idempotent. Undelete requests go through the admin CLI only. The CLI's restore mode is gated and will prompt for the recovery passphrase, which is written on the line below.

recovery phrase for fajeg-kawep: druix-gorius-briax-ulaeth-fraox-lammir-pelox-jormir-pelwyn-julir

## Releases — Graphlit Dependency Visualizer

Cut releases from `main` only. Tag as `vX.Y.Z`, run the render-regression suite, then publish via the Brindlehart pipeline. Graph snapshot fixtures must pass before tagging. Hotfixes branch from the last tag, never from main. All release artifacts are signed; verification is mandatory in CI. Verify artifacts against the key below.

deploy key for tahop-yagap: bky19_LYQsD4JwgNnYK9nEsFd